The Common Admission Test (CAT) 2026 application process will open in early August 2026. The official notification is expected on July 26, 2026, on the IIM CAT website, iimcat.ac.in. IIM Indore will administer the CAT 2026 exam.
CAT 2026 Registration Timeline
Candidates must register online before the deadline, which falls in the second week of September 2026. The CAT 2026 admit card will be released in the first week of November 2026. A date for the CAT form correction window is yet to be announced.
| Event | Date |
| CAT Application Form Release | First week of August 2026 |
| Last Date of CAT Registration | Second week of September 2026 |
| CAT Form Correction Window | TBA |
| CAT 2026 Admit Card Release | First week of November 2026 |
CAT 2026 Application Fee
The application fee varies by category.
| Category | Application Fee |
| General, EWS, NC-OBC | INR 2,600 |
| SC, ST, PwD | INR 1,300 |
How to Fill the CAT Application Form
The CAT application process involves several steps. First, candidates must register on the IIM CAT website. This requires providing personal details such as name, date of birth, and contact information. An OTP will verify the registration.
Upon successful registration, candidates will receive login credentials via email and mobile number. They must then log in to fill out the detailed application form. This includes personal, academic, and work experience details. Candidates will also select their preferred test cities and programs.
Required documents include a recent passport-sized photograph and a scanned signature. Specific category certificates (SC, ST, PwD) are necessary for those applying under reserved categories. Academic marksheets for Class 10, 12, and graduation are also mandatory.
The application fee must be paid online. Payment can be made using a credit card, debit card, or internet banking. Candidates should retain a copy of the fee receipt for their records.
Documents Required for Registration
- Recent passport size photograph (under 1 MB, white background)
- Scanned signature on plain white paper (under 1 MB)
- Identity proof
- Class 10, 12, and graduation marksheets
- Date of Birth certificate
- Caste certificate (if applicable)
- PwD certificate (if applicable)
- Scribe certificate (if applicable)
Common Application Mistakes to Avoid
Candidates should use a functional email ID and mobile number for all communications. Ensure all personal details are accurate to avoid spelling errors. Upload images and documents in the correct format and size. Applicants can select up to five test centers. It is crucial to double-check all entries before final submission, as the correction window is limited and may not allow changes to all fields.
